If you travel a lot or need a go-anywhere recovery tool, the RumbleRoller 12" compact model is a savvy pick — in our testing its textured bumps delivered very effective deep-tissue relief and the firm density held up under tough use. We found the compact length and durable construction make it perfect for quads, calves and targeted trigger points, but during our review its intense texture was too much for some beginners and the shorter size can limit full-back work. Priced at $49.95 and scoring an 8/10, it’s a powerful, portable option if you want aggressive pressure and long-lasting build quality, just be ready for a stingier feel than on softer rollers.

The Morph Collapsible Foam Roller is a travel-friendly standout — during our review we loved that it collapses to just 2 inches and uses eco-friendly materials like bamboo and recyclable foam, supporting up to 350 lbs while remaining highly portable. We found the firm nubs effective for targeted relief on the go, but our experience shows some users reported the roller collapsing under load and the textured surface can be uncomfortable for sensitive areas. Priced at $74.95 with a 7.5/10 score, it’s ideal for frequent travelers and eco-minded users comfortable with a slightly higher cost and occasional quirks.
